What this workflow does
This workflow guides you through planning and executing a PR announcement that captures attention, delivers your message clearly, and maximizes audience impact. It covers everything from defining goals and drafting a press release, to getting leadership approval, executing targeted media outreach, creating launch assets, and measuring results for future improvement. By following these steps, you ensure your announcement is strategic, consistent, and measurable.
Workflow steps summary
Step 0: Define inputs
Step 1: Set announcement goals and define target audience
Step 2: Draft the press release
Step 3: QA and approve final PR materials
Step 4: Plan media outreach
Step 5: Develop supporting launch assets
Step 6: Measure announcement results and optimize strategy

Step 1: Set Announcement Goals and Define Target Audience
Goal: Ensure the announcement has clear objectives and targets the right stakeholders.
# Role
You are a PR strategist planning a media announcement for {announcement type} regarding {product or initiative}.
# Context
We need to set clear goals and define the audience to make sure the messaging resonates and drives desired outcomes.
# Task
Answer the following:
- Primary goal of the announcement
- Target audience (stakeholders)
- Key message or outcome desired
# Format
Goal: […]
Target audience: […]
Key message: […]
# Tone
Strategic, clear, and outcome-focused.
